学习java的路线呢
时间: 2024-08-14 22:02:39 浏览: 104
学习Java的路线通常包括以下几个步骤:
1. **基础知识入门**:
- 学习Java的基础语法,包括变量、数据类型(基本类型和引用类型)、运算符、流程控制(if、for、while等)和异常处理。
- 了解Java开发环境,如安装并配置JDK和集成开发环境(IDE),如Eclipse或IntelliJ IDEA。
2. **面向对象编程**:
- 掌握类、对象、封装、继承和多态的概念,并通过实例操作理解它们。
- 学习如何设计和实现简单的类和对象系统。
3. **核心框架和API**:
- 学习Java的核心API,如Collections、Math、Date等。
- 开始探索Spring框架或Hibernate ORM等企业级开发框架。
4. **Java网络编程**:
- 掌握套接字编程和HTTP协议,了解如何实现客户端和服务器之间的通信。
5. **并发编程**:
- 学习Java的并发模型(线程、进程、synchronized关键字等)以及多线程编程技巧。
- 了解并发工具类,如ExecutorService和ConcurrentHashMap。
6. **高级技术**:
- 如果有兴趣,可以深入了解泛型、枚举、Lambda表达式、Stream API等现代Java特性。
- 学习数据库连接(JDBC)和ORM框架(MyBatis、JPA)。
7. **项目实战**:
- 组织和完成个人项目,如桌面应用、Web应用或小规模的企业级项目,这有助于巩固理论知识并积累经验。
8. **持续学习**:
- 阅读官方文档,关注行业动态,参加线上或线下培训课程,保持学习的热情。
阅读全文